Gun Cleaning Supplies

Gun cleaning supplies are something that every gun owner needs to have to maintain the appearance of their guns and to preserve optimal use. Without cleaning the gun can actually became dangerous due to corroded gun powder residue. In historical times regular cleaning prevented the gun from becoming jammed; sometimes soldiers had to clean their barrels in the middle of a battle so that it would return to its normal working function.

It’s best to start with a set of basic cleaning supplies. These include cloth, very strong solvents, bore brushes, and gun oil designed for your type of gun. Using these wrongly can result in permanent damage to your gun, or hurting yourself while shooting. The point of gun cleaning tools is to protect the gun and keep it in good condition, but cleaning it improperly can do the opposite.

When buying a gun cleaning cloth you should look for a high quality and durable cloth. The cloth should be big enough to be cut into small patches, and it should be soft yet effective. A cloth is a very important component to gun cleaning, and you should get the best ones you can afford, especially if you collect antique guns.

The solvent you use to dissolve barrel fouling from copper, lead, or other materials is very important. You should look for a strong solvent based on the gun you use and what your ammunition contains. Most solvents are strong in smell so you must use them outside. Powder solvents and metal solvents are dissolved differently, so they should be dissolved by use of the proper solvent. You may want to test out different brands of solvents, but here is a basic guide to what works with what:

  • Shooter’s Choice solvent works best on very dirty guns that need a good cleaning before they shoot again. It has a particularly strong odor so it’s not advised to use it indoors.
  • Hoppe’s Nitro No.9 solvent is a very old brand that is great for removing powder residue, and lead.

Of course there are plenty of other brands to clean your gun, so try different types to see what works best for your hardware.

Guns can be tricky, so your gun cleaning supplies should be bought specifically for your type of gun. You can’t use certain lubricants on certain models, so avoid them if you don’t know what you are using them for. Over lubricating can damage the gun as well. When choosing a lubricant for the first time, ask your gun dealer what he would recommend. If you are an expert – go with what you have always known.

Handgun cleaning kits are easy to find and quite affordable. A top of the line fully stocked kit will cost less than $80, and contain everything you need to clean your hand gun.

Shot gun cleaning kits have plenty of options, which can be confusing for a first time buyer. Kits can contain a variety of tools to help you get your gun clean and safe for use, and are worth investing in. A shot gun cleaning kit is quite different from a hand gun cleaning set, because they have different tools. Since shot guns are bigger and also use different ammunition they require different cleaning practices.

If high tech is what you are looking for, ultrasonic gun cleaning kits are also available. They are much more expensive and cost upwards of $1000 or more per set, but last a long time and provide top notch results. These kits work quickly and can provide shining and lubrication at top speeds. If you have a lot of guns this is a great way to get everything cleaned and prepped. Ultrasonic kits also clean other tactical hardware.
